ZKX's LAB

设计实现最短路径问题 还记得基于Dijkstra算法的最短路径问题求解这道题吗

2020-10-05知识31

狄克斯特拉的人生成就 狄克斯特拉1930年5月11日生于荷兰鹿特丹的一个知识分子家庭,在兄弟姊妹4人中排行第三。他的父亲是一名化学家和发明家,曾担任荷兰化学会主席。他母亲则是一位数学家。狄克斯特拉的少年时代是在德国法西斯占领军的铁蹄下度过的。由于食物短缺,他被送到乡下他父亲的一个朋友那里去。纳粹德国投降后,1945年7月,十分虚弱的狄克斯特拉才和家人重新团聚。狄克斯特拉原打算学法律,毕业后到联合国工作,为维护世界和平服务。但他中学毕业时,数理化成绩都特别好,因此他父亲说服了他,1948年进莱顿大学学习数学与物理。在学习理论物理的过程中,狄克斯特拉发现这个领域中的许多问题都需要进行大量复杂的计算,于是决定学习计算机编程。1951年,他自费赴英国参加了剑桥大学举办的一个程序设计培训班,学习在EDSAC(Electronic Delay Storage Automatic Calculator,这是由另一位首届计算机先驱奖获得者威尔克斯主持设计与开发的世界上第一台存储程序式电子计算机)上的编程方法,这使他成为世界上第一批程序员之一。第二年,阿姆斯特丹数学中心了解到这一情况,拟聘他为兼职程序员。狄克斯特拉开始时有些犹豫,因为世界上当时还没有“程序员”这一职业。数学中心的计算部。

设计实现最短路径问题 还记得基于Dijkstra算法的最短路径问题求解这道题吗

计算机部分简历翻译成英文!急用 Using C Programming matrix output problems? data structure curriculum design,with C programming the shortest path problem? EDA curriculum design,the use of design knowledge,a 0 to 9 consecutive figures show? Metal Technology Practice,and is familiar with cars,planing,milling,grinding and other metal process,NC programming and machining operation? two weeks,electronic laboratory equipment internships,and independent completion of an electronic charger and radio welding and assembly? two weeks to compile the compiler and curriculum design? WEB database curriculum design Jsp tomcat+access to the personnel management system

设计实现最短路径问题 还记得基于Dijkstra算法的最短路径问题求解这道题吗

还记得基于Dijkstra算法的最短路径问题求解这道题吗

设计实现最短路径问题 还记得基于Dijkstra算法的最短路径问题求解这道题吗

课程设计 数据结构 最短路径问题 最低0.27元开通文库会员,查看完整内容>;原发布者:GeJianTao516交通咨询系统设计(最短路径问题)一、概述在交通网络日益发达的今天,针对人们关心的各种问题,利用计算机建立一个交通咨询系统。在系统中采用图来构造各个城市之间的联系,图中顶点表示城市,边表示各个城市之间的交通关系,所带权值为两个城市间的耗费。这个交通咨询系统可以回答旅客提出的各种问题,例如:如何选择一条路径使得从A城到B城途中中转次数最少;如何选择一条路径使得从A城到B城里程最短;如何选择一条路径使得从A城到B城花费最低等等的一系列问题。二、系统分析设7a64e58685e5aeb931333433623737计一个交通咨询系统,能咨询从任何一个城市顶点到另一城市顶点之间的最短路径(里程)、最低花费或是最少时间等问题。对于不同的咨询要求,可输入城市间的路程、所需时间或是所需费用等信息。针对最短路径问题,在本系统中采用图的相关知识,以解决在实际情况中的最短路径问题,本系统中包括了建立图的存储结构、单源最短问题、对任意一对顶点间最短路径问题三个问题,这对以上几个问题采用了迪杰斯特拉算法和弗洛伊德算法。并未本系统设置一人性化的系统提示菜单,方便使用者的使用。三、概要设计可以。

关于时间依赖的最短路径算法 Dijkstra 最短路径算法的一种高效率实现*随着计算机的普及以及地理信息科学的发展,GIS因其强大的功能得到日益广泛和深入的应用。网络分析作为GIS最主要的功能之一,在电子导航、交通旅游、城市规划以及电力、通讯等各种管网、管线的布局设计中发挥了重要的作用,而网络分析中最基本最关键的问题是最短路径问题。最短路径不仅仅指一般地理意义上的距离最短,还可以引申到其他的度量,如时间、费用、线路容量等。相应地,最短路径问题就成为最快路径问题、最低费用问题等。由于最短路径问题在实际中常用于汽车导航系统以及各种应急系统等(如110报警、119火警以及医疗救护系统),这些系统一般要求计算出到出事地点的最佳路线的时间应该在1 s~3 s内,在行车过程中还需要实时计算出车辆前方的行驶路线,这就决定了最短路径问题的实现应该是高效率的。其实,无论是距离最短、时间最快还是费用最低,它们的核心算法都是最短路径算法。经典的最短路径算法—Dijkstra算法是目前多数系统解决最短路径问题采用的理论基础,只是不同系统对Dijkstra算法采用了不同的实现方法。据统计,目前提出的此类最短路径的算法大约有17种。F.Benjamin Zhan等人对其中的15种进行了测试,。

#广度优先遍历#最短路径

随机阅读

qrcode
访问手机版